PT Buana Finance Tbk (the Company) formerly PT. BBL Dharmala Finance Tbk was incorporated on June 7, 1982 as a leasing company with a joint venture between PT. Dharmala Sakti Sejahtera Tbk of Indonesia and Bangkok Bank Pcl of Thailand. At January 05, 2006 company's name was changed to PT Buana Finance Tbk.
